Effective 5/4/2022 58-42b-101. Section 1 — Purpose. The purpose of this Compact is to facilitate interstate practice of Occupational Therapy with the goal of improving public access to Occupational Therapy services. Effective 5/4/2022 58-42b-105. Section 5 — Obtaining a new home state license by virtue of a compact privilege. (A) An Occupational Therapist or Occupational Therapy Assistant may hold a Home State license, which allows for Compact Privileges in Member States, in only one Member State at a time. Effective 5/4/2022 58-42b-107. Section 7 — Adverse actions. (A) A Home State shall have exclusive power to impose Adverse Action against an Occupational Therapist’s or Occupational Therapy Assistant’s license issued by the Home State. Effective 5/4/2022 58-42b-109. Section 9 — Data system. (A) The Commission shall provide for the development, maintenance, and utilization of a coordinated database and reporting system containing licensure, Adverse Action, and Investigative Information on all licensed individuals in Member States. Effective 5/4/2022 58-42b-114. Section 14 — Binding effect of compact and other laws. (A) A Licensee providing Occupational Therapy in a Remote State under the Compact Privilege shall function within the laws and regulations of the Remote State.
